4 Comrades and Sisters, As a Veterans of Foreign Wars Post, there are many programs we must complete. Among them are Youth Activities and Scholarship, Teacher Recognition, Scouting and various other youth programs. I ll start with our Voice of Democracy and Patriot Pen competitions. These are audio and written essays on a theme chosen by the National Commander-in-Chief each year. The Voice of Democracy program has been the premier scholarship program of the Veterans of Foreign Wars since Each year almost 40,000 high school (10 th -12 th grade) students compete for more than $2.1 million in scholarships by writing and recording an audio essay on that year s theme. Our winner this year was Austin Burkholder. Austin won on the District level and placed 4 th at State. Patriot Pen is a written essay expressing the students views on the theme that was chosen (such as last year s Why I Appreciate America s Veterans ). This program is for 6 th -8 th grades. We as a Post sponsor both programs and have had great success with our participants. If you know someone who is eligible, encourage them to enter. The new themes will be out in March and will be available at the Post or you may contact me. We also sponsor scholarships to students with Veteran or Military family backgrounds. These scholarships are based on the student s grades and community involvement. This program three scholarships, one each from the Post, Ladies Auxiliary and Mens Auxiliary. In addition, the Ladies Auxiliary has a Patriotic Art scholarship and a Continuing Education scholarship. The Post also sponsors a Teacher of the Year in which we have had great success, having had three teachers go on to win at the State level. This past year, Brian Zemojtel, who teaches at Lake Havasu High School was the winner at State, and went on to compete at National. One other program the Post has is the Scout of the Year, which includes Boy Scouts, Sea Scouts, Air Cadets, Young Marines and ROTC.
